East Community Assembly Discretionary Budget 2012/13 - Update

Report of the East Community Assembly Manager on allocations from the Assembly’s Discretionary Budget

Decision:

8.1

The Community Assembly Manager submitted a report on the allocation of the remaining amount of £58,600 from the Community Assembly’s Discretionary Budget 2012/13, which had been delegated to the Community Assembly Manager, in consultation with the Chair of the Community Assembly.

 

 

8.2

RESOLVED: That the East Community Assembly notes the allocations of the remaining £58,600 from its Discretionary Budget 2012/13, which had been delegated to the Community Assembly Manager, in consultation with the Chair of the Community Assembly.

 

 

8.3

Reasons for Decision

 

 

8.3.1

At its meeting held on 27th September 2012, the Community Assembly had requested the Community Assembly Manager to report back to the Assembly’s December meeting with details of all allocations of funding made under the delegation of authority conferred on her at that meeting.

 

 

8.4

Alternatives Considered and Rejected

 

 

8.4.1

The priorities of the Community Assembly were agreed in September 2011, and the Community Assembly Manager had regular discussions with partners and the community about ideas for possible projects.  Those that met the priorities of the Assembly were worked up into a project proposal and all the worked up proposals had been approved for funding.  Other projects may be considered in the future if additional funds become available, and they meet the priorities of the Assembly.
